Replies: 2 comments
-
원래는 2의 방법을 쓰다가 1의 방법으로 고쳤어. 2의 방법의 단점은 "스키마가 변경될 때 모든 테스트 클래스 파일들을 수정해주어야 한다."이었어. 물론 1의 방법도 장점만 있는 것은 아니라고 생각해. 기본적으로 모든 테스트가 data.sql을 사용하니까 data.sql이 수정되면 모든 테스트의 상수값을 수정해 주어야 겠지... 그래도 DB 스키마가 바뀌는 데에는 상대적으로 유연하게 대응할 수 있을 것 같아. |
Beta Was this translation helpful? Give feedback.
0 replies
-
지금은 비슷한 정보를 미리 넣어놓고 잘 돌아가는지 확인하는 테스트가 주류라서 1번 방법이 제일 편하다고 생각했어. 예약이 존재하는 테마면 못지우는 테스트... 뭐 이런 거 할 때 예약 정보가 필요하고, 그럼 그 예약에 들어갈 멤버와 시간 정보도 필요하고... |
Beta Was this translation helpful? Give feedback.
0 replies
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
JdbcTemplate.update()
로 SQL을 실행시켰다.Beta Was this translation helpful? Give feedback.
All reactions